Introduction to Resilient Software Solutions
Understanding Resilience in Software
Resilient software solutions are essential in today’s v latile financial landscape. They enable organizations to maintain operational continuity despite disruptions. Key characteristics include adaptability, scalability, and fault tolerance. These features allow systems to respond in effect to unexpected challenges.
For instance, a resilient system can automatically reroute transactions during outages. This minimizes financial losses and enhances customer trust. In addition, robust security measures protect sensitive data from breaches. Such resilience is not merely advantageous; it is critical for survival.
Organizations must prioritize resilience in their software development strategies. This proactive approach mitigates risks associated with market fluctuations. After all, the cost of downtime can be substantial.
The Importance of Adaptability
Adaptability in skin care is crucial for achieving optimal results. Different skin types and conditions require tailored approaches. For example, a product effective for oily skin may not suit dry skin. This highlights the need for personalized solutions.
Moreover, environmental factors can influence skin health. Seasonal changes often necessitate adjustments in care routines. Understanding these dynamics js essential for effective treatment . A flexible regimen can enhance skin resilience.
Professionals should regularly assess and modify care strategies. This ensures that treatments remain effective over time. After all, skin care is not one-size-fits-all.
Overview of Current Challenges
Current challenges in the financial sector include market volatility and regulatory changes. These factors can disrupt operational stability and impact profitability. He must navigate these complexities to ensure compliance. A proactive approach is essential for mitigating risks.
Additionally, cybersecurity threats pose significant risks to financial institutions. Breaches tin lead to substantial financial losses and reputational damage. He must prioritize robust security measures to protect sensitive data. The cost of inaction can be devastating.
Furthermore, the rapid pace od technological advancement requires constant adaptation. Organizations must invest in innovative solutions to remain competitive. Staying ahead is not just beneficial; it is necessary for survival.
Key Characteristics of Resilient Software
Scalability and Flexibility
Scalability and flexibility are vital in skin care solutions. As client needs evolve, products must adapt accordingly. A flexible approach allows for personalized care.
Moreover, scalability enables practices to grow without compromising quality. He can expand services while maintaining high standards. This adaptability is crucial in a competitive market. After all, client satisfaction drives success.
Additionally, integrating new technologies can enhance service delivery. He should consider innovative tools for better outcomes. The right solutions can significantly improve client experiences.
Robustness and Fault Tolerance
Robustness and fault tolerance are essential in skin care solutions. These characteristics ensure that treatments remain effective under various conditions. For instance, a robust formulation can withstand environmental changes. This adaptability is crucial for maintaining skin health.
Moreover, fault tolerance allows for continued efficacy despite potential disruptions. If a product fails, alternatives should be readily available. This minimizes the risk of adverse effects on clients. He must prioritize formulations that can handle unexpected challenges.
Additionally, habitue assessments of product performance are necessary. This ensures that formulations meet evolving client needs. After all, consistent results build trust and loyalty.
Security and Compliance
Security and compliance are critical in resilient software solutions. They protect sensitive data and ensure adherence to regulations. Effective security measures include encryption, access controls, and regular audits. These practices mitigate risks associated with data beeaches.
Moreover, compliance with industry standards is essential for maintaining trust. Organizations must stay updated on regulatory changes. This proactive approach minimizes legal liabilities. He should implement a robust compliance framework.
Additionally, training staff on security protocols is vital. Awareness reduces the likelihood of human error. After all, informed employees are the first line of defense.
Technologies Driving Resilience
Cloud Computing and Virtualization
Cloud computing and virtualization enhance operational resilience. These technologies provide scalable resources on demand. This flexibility allows organizations to respond quickly to market changes. He can adjust resources without significant capital investment.
Additionally, cloud solutions facilitate data redundancy and backup. This minimizes the risk of data loss during disruptions. Virtualization further optimizes resource utilization. It allows multiple applications to run on a single server.
Moreover, these technologies support remote access and collaboration. Teams can work efficiently from various locations. After all, adaptability is key in today’s environment.
Microservices Architecture
Microservices architecture enhances the resilience of skin care solutions. By breaking applications into smaller, independent services, organizations can improve scalability. This modular approach allows for easier updates and maintenance. He can deploy changes without affecting the entire system.
Additionally, microservices facilitate better resource allocation. Each service can be optimized for specific tasks. This leads to improved performance and efficiency. After all, efficiency is crucial in a competitive marketplace.
Moreover, this architecture supports rapid innovation. Teams can experiment with new features quickly. A flexible structure fosters creativity and responsiveness.
Artificial Intelligence and Machine Learning
Artificial intelligence and machine learning significantly enhance skin care solutions. These technologies analyze vast amounts of data efficiently. They identify patterns that inform treatment decisions. He can personalize care based on individual needs.
Moreover, predictive analytics can forecast skin issues. This proactive approach allows for timely interventions. Clients benefit from tailored recommendations and improved outcomes. After all, personalized care fosters loyalty.
Additionally, AI-driven tools streamline operations and reduce costs. Automation minimizes manual tasks, increasing efficiency. A focus on innovation is essential for growth.
Case Studies of Successful Resilient Software
Industry Leaders and Their Solutions
Industry leaders have developed innovative solutions in skin care. For example, a prominent brand utilizes AI to personalize treatments. This approach enhances client satisfaction and loyalty. He can analyze skin types and recommend tailored products.
Another company focuses on sustainable practices in formulation. This commitment appeals to environmentally conscious consumers. Their transparency builds trust and credibility. He understands the importance of ethical sourcing.
Additionally, some leaders invest in advanced technology for product festing. This ensures safety and efficacy before market release. Rigorous testing is essential for client confidence.
Lessons Learned from Failures
Failures in the skin care industry provide valuable insights. For instance, a major brand faced backlash due to ineffective product claims. This resulted in significant financial losses and damaged reputation. He learned the importance of transparency in marketing.
Additionally, another company struggled with inadequate testing protocols. This oversight led to adverse reactions among clients. Rigorous testing is essential for safety. He understands that thorough evaluations prevent costly mistakes.
Moreover, misalignment with consumer expectations can be detrimental. A brand that ignored feedback faced declining sales. Listening to clients is crucial for success. After all, client trust drives loyalty.
Innovative Approaches in Different Sectors
Innovative approaches in skin care are transforming the industry. For example, some companies utilize blockchain for ingredient transparency. This builds trust with consumers and enhances brand loyalty. He recognizes the importance of ethical sourcing.
Additionally, augmented reality is being used for virtual try-ons. This technology allows clients to visualize products before purchase. It significantly improves the shopping experience. He believes that convenience drives consumer engagement.
Moreover, data analytics helps brands tailor their offerings. By analyzing consumer behavior, companies can predict trends. This proactive strategy enhances market responsiveness. After all, staying ahead is crucial.
Best Practices for Developing Resilient Software
Agile Development Methodologies
Agile development methodologies enhance the resilience of skin care software. By promoting iterative progress, teams can quickly adapt to changes. This flexibility allows for timely responses to market demands. He values the importance of regular feedback.
Additionally, cross-functional teams improve collaboration and innovation. Diverse expertise leads to more effective solutions. He believes that teamwork drives success.
Moreover, prioritizing user stories ensures that client needs ar met. This focus on the end-user enhances satisfaction. Continuous testing and integration further reduce risks. After all, quality is paramount in skin care.
Continuous Integration and Deployment
Continuous integration and deployment are essential for resilient software development. These practices enable teams to deliver updates rapidly and reliably. He understands that frequent code changes reduce integration issues. This leads to faster feedback and improved quality.
Moreover, automated testing ensures that new features do not introduce errors. This proactive approach minimizes risks associated with deployment. He values the importance of maintaining high standards.
Additionally, monitoring tools provide real-time insights into application performance. This allows for quick identification of potential issues. After all, timely responses enhance user satisfaction.
Regular Testing and Monitoring
Regular testing and monitoring are critical for resilient software. These practices identify vulnerabilities before they impact users. He prioritizes comprehensive test coverage to ensure reliability. This reduces the likelihood of costly errors.
Additionally, continuous monitoring provides insights into system performance. He can detect anomalies in real-time. This proactive approach allows for swift remediation. After all, timely interventions prevent larger issues.
Moreover, user feedback is essential for improvement. He values client input to refine products. Listening to users enhances overall satisfaction.
The Future of Resilient Software Solutions
Emerging Trends and Technologies
Emerging trends and technologies are shaping the future of resilient software solutions. Artificial intelligence and machine learning are becoming integral for predictive analytics. These tools enhance decision-making and operational efficiency. He recognizes their potential to transform processes.
Additionally, blockchain tschnology is gaining traction for data security . It provides transparency and traceability in transactions. This is crucial for maintaining client trust. He believes that security is paramount in software development.
Moreover, low-code and no-code platforms are democratizing software creation. They enable faster development cycles and empower non-technical users. This trend fosters innovation across various sectors. After all, accessibility drives growth and adaptability.
Preparing for Future Uncertainties
Preparing for future uncertainties is essential for resilient software solutions. Organizations must adopt flexible strategies to navigate changing market conditions. He emphasizes the importance of scenario planning. This approach allows for proactive risk management.
Additionally, investing in robust infrastructure enhances adaptability. Scalable systems can accommodate unexpected demands. He believes that resilience is built through preparation.
Moreover, fostering a culture of innovation encourages creative problem-solving. Teams should be empowered to experiment and iterate. After all, adaptability is key to long-term success.
Building a Culture of Resilience
Building a culture of resilience is vital in skin care organizations. This involves fostering an environment that encourages adaptability and innovation. He believes that open communication enhances collaboration. Teams should feel empowered to share ideas and feedback.
Additionally, continuous learning is essential for growth. Training programs can equip staff with necessary skills. He values the importance of staying updated on industry trends.
Moreover, recognizing and rewarding resilience promotes positive behavior. Celebrating successes reinforces a commitment to adaptability. After all, a resilient culture drives long-term success.
Leave a Reply